European Tourism Resilient Amid Global Uncertainty with Strong Intra-Regional Demand
Europe's tourism sector has shown resilience in early 2026, with a 5.6% increase in international arrivals and a 5.5% rise in overnight stays compared to the previous year. This growth is largely driven by strong intra-regional travel demand, despite global uncertainties such as the Middle East conflict. Northern and winter destinations, including Ireland, Finland, and Italy, have seen significant growth, supported by business travel and favorable conditions for winter sports. The European Travel Commission reports that Europe's safety reputation and regional travel base have helped insulate it from broader global disruptions.
